Town.png

A town is a village with Pixelmon NPCs inhabiting it. Most towns also contain a Pokémon Center and a Poké Mart.

NPCs

The villagers normally found in villages are replaced with chatting NPCs who have dialogue when interacted with. Like villagers, these chatting NPCs can pick up and replant seeds, carrots, and potatoes. However, chatting NPCs cannot be traded with.

Buildings

Most towns have a small Pokémon Center within. This Pokémon Center is smaller than ones that spawn outside towns; it only has a healer and doesn't have a PC or a trade machine. However, Pokémon Centers inside towns have doctors that use healers faster than a player is able to.

A town also usually has a Poké Mart, and is the only place where Poké Marts spawn naturally. Each Poké Mart contains two shopkeepers who sell various Pixelmon-related items in exchange for PokéDollars.

All other structures (buildings, farms) within a town are unchanged from vanilla Minecraft.
